WebJan 16, 2013 · Rule 144: Selling Restricted and Control Securities. Jan. 16, 2013. When you acquire restricted securities or hold control securities, you must find an exemption from the SEC's registration requirements to sell them in a public marketplace. Rule 144 allows public resale of restricted and control securities if a number of conditions are met. WebFeb 5, 2024 · ‘Cause your company is private. Oh, the torture. You have a few options: Wait. Until your company has some sort of tender offer or internal buy-back. Wait. Until your company goes public, via an IPO or a direct listing, or gets acquired. Sell your shares through a private secondary market. Waiting sucks. WebGuided and Easy Transactions. WebYou can sell the shares back to the company as shared above. Connect with an insider in the company to get leads on which investors or shareholders are ready to buy the private company stocks. And like that, you can sell the stock. Pre IPO sale. The shares of a startup company that is planning to go public with an IPO are much easier to sell. WebThe methods listed below will teach you how to sell stock in a private company: 1. Convince Your Company to Do an IPO Maybe this sounds obvious, but one of the easiest methods might not be selling private stock at all but having the company go public. Doing so will make it easy for employees and investors to sell their shares on the open market.
